#ee304a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ee304a is composed of 93.3% red, 18.8%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 351.8 degrees, a saturation of 84.8% and a lightness of 56.1%. #ee304a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6094 with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#ee304a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ee304a has RGB values of R:238, G:48, B:74 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.69,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15609930.

Hex triplet ee304a #ee304a
RGB Decimal 238, 48, 74 rgb(238,48,74)
RGB Percent 93.3, 18.8, 29 rgb(93.3%,18.8%,29%)
CMYK 0, 80, 69, 7
HSL 351.8°, 84.8, 56.1 hsl(351.8,84.8%,56.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 351.8°, 79.8, 93.3
Web Safe ff3333 #ff3333
CIE-LAB 52.719, 70.695, 32.958
XYZ 37.555, 20.79, 8.514
xyY 0.562, 0.311, 20.79
CIE-LCH 52.719, 78.001, 24.995
CIE-LUV 52.719, 138.988, 21.037
Hunter-Lab 45.596, 67.226, 20.847
Binary 11101110, 00110000, 01001010

Shades and Tints of #ee304a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0102 is the darkest color, while #fef7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ee304a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8f8f is the less saturated color, while #f72744 is the most saturated one.
